What is the status of Coppercoat? Copper and thus copper powder is an active substance, and the assessment of active substances is conducted for the entire EU. At present, this process is expected to be completed no later than 2030. Until the completion of this assessment by the authorities, Coppercoat can be marketed, purchased, and applied without approval, just like competing products. As a distributor of an environmentally friendly product, B-On-C naturally expects that Coppercoat will be approved when the assessment phase is eventually completed. Regardless of the decision at that time, it will never be relevant to have to remove Coppercoat from the boat again. Coppercoat is a water-based, VOC-free, and non-eroding product that consists of copper powder encapsulated in water-based epoxy and contains no PFAS products, making it one of the most environmentally friendly bottom paints on the market. Coppercoat lasts more than 10 years, and there are boats that have sailed with Coppercoat for up to +20 years without re-treatment. You save yourself the annual cleaning and application of new bottom paint, and the investment is recouped after 4-5 years. At the same time, the environment is spared from pollution. Coppercoat is non-conductive and can be used on all types of boats, including aluminum. This hard self-polishing bottom paint does not absorb water like many other bottom paints; Coppercoat creates, due to its two-component epoxy composition, a waterproof layer that helps avoid osmosis. If you want to sail extra fast, the bottom can be sanded/polished after the application of Coppercoat, making it completely smooth and thus increasing speed; if you are a motorboat sailor, experience shows that you can save about 10% in fuel consumption. Coppercoat has been used since 1991, and more than 50,000 boats worldwide sail with Coppercoat. The product is approved and certified in Lloyd's register. Coppercoat contains only pure copper powder in spherical form, and therefore is also on the Ministry of the Environment's list (see the list) of legal products, as well as being registered in the Ministry of the Environment's product register, where consumption is reported. Biocide-free vs. environmentally friendly The product consists of copper, which is a biocide, but pure copper is not toxic for that reason: copper is a naturally occurring element that has been used for centuries and can be seen around the landscape on rooftops, etc. Other biocide-free products available on the market are not "active," as they do not contain any biocide and actually do not deter fouling. They "work" by being smooth, making it difficult for fouling to adhere. In theory, when the boat moves, the fouling glides off. This type of product is often used on commercial trading ships, as they are constantly moving and sailing around the world all day long at speeds of perhaps 15 knots. However, these products tend to be less applicable on leisure boats, as most leisure boats sit in the marina for weeks at a time, and fouling builds up. When they finally move, they move so slowly that fouling is not effectively washed off. But even these biocide-free products are not exactly "environmentally friendly." Normally, they release microplastics and contain PFAS products. So even though they are biocide-free, they can have other issues concerning their environmental footprint, especially seen in relation to the necessary cleaning before re-treatment every 2-3 years. Previously, conventional antifouling paints would typically contain a mixture of several active substances, but the latest EU legislation aims to limit the use of these co-biocides, so any given product may only contain one active substance. Coppercoat has used only one active substance from day one: 99.7% pure copper powder responsibly sourced in the UK from recycled copper wire.
